BitVentures Limited (BVC) fell 3.47% on the day to close at $10.30, extending its recent pullback. The stock is now trading near its established support level of $9.79, while overhead resistance sits at $10.82. The decline occurred amid what appeared to be above-average trading volume, suggesting increased selling interest. The move may reflect profit-taking or shifting sentiment in the micro-cap sector.

From a technical perspective, BitVentures Limited is trading in a precarious position. The stock has fallen below its 20-day moving average, and the relative strength index (RSI) has moved into the low 30s, approaching oversold territory. This suggests that selling pressure may be exhausting, but a confirmed reversal signal has not yet emerged. The support level at $9.79 has been tested multiple times over the past several weeks, and a break below that could open the door to further declines. On the upside, resistance at $10.82 represents the first major hurdle for any rebound attempt. The stock is currently sandwiched between these two levels, and a decisive move above or below will likely set the near-term trend. Price action patterns show a series of lower highs over the past few sessions, indicating that sellers remain in control. However, oversold conditions sometimes lead to a short-term bounce, so traders may watch for a Doji candle or a bullish engulfing pattern as potential reversal signals. The moving average convergence divergence (MACD) line is currently below its signal line, reinforcing the bearish bias. Volume patterns will be critical to watch for signs of accumulation or distribution.

Looking ahead, BitVentures Limited’s stock could face continued pressure if broader market conditions remain unfavorable for small-cap names. The key level to watch is the support at $9.79; if the stock holds above that area, a rebound toward the $10.82 resistance level may materialize. Conversely, a decisive break below $9.79 could lead to further downside, with the next potential support zone possibly in the $9.00–$9.20 range. Factors that could influence performance include upcoming company announcements, changes in venture capital sentiment, or macroeconomic data affecting risk appetite. The stock may also respond to any news regarding BVC’s portfolio companies or funding rounds. Investors should note that micro-cap equities often experience sharp moves in both directions, and any recovery could be swift if catalysts emerge. However, caution is warranted as the trend appears bearish in the short term. A move back above $10.82 would be a positive signal, suggesting that buying interest has returned. Until then, the price action suggests a period of consolidation or potential further testing of support.
